For an even richer flavor, consider using a high-quality local honey. If you don't have a vanilla bean, you can substitute 1-2 teaspoons of pure vanilla extract, added after cooking the custard. Don't discard the vanilla bean pod! Rinse it, dry it, and store it in a jar of sugar to make vanilla-infused sugar. Adjust the amount of honey to your liking. Start with 3 tablespoons and add more to taste. Make sure your ice cream maker is thoroughly chilled before churning.
